Carlos Carvalhal says the red hot goalscoring form of Gary Hooper has come as no surprise.

The former Celtic man has plundered ten goals from his last 11 games in a manner of varieties.

From goal line tap-ins to Goal of the Day stunners, Hooper has continued to go from strength to strength and the head coach said:

“It’s not a surprise to me, absolutely. I must tell you that this is not a surprise.

“He is doing what he likes to do, he is enjoying how we play and is doing goals because he enjoys the way we are playing.

“As I tell you, this is a natural consequence of the dynamic of the team.”



The Owls have exuded confidence in recent weeks which has been converted into results, as Wednesday have moved five points clear in the play-off positions.

The head coach is happy with the way his squad are going about their work in training and the games and as that continues ahead of the trip to Preston, he said:

“We can feel that all the players are enjoying the way that we play and when you enjoy, when you have organisation, when we give freedom but at the same time responsibility, the players can explore the abilities they have.

“I am happy with all of them.”
